Multiple variables shape the premium for an E36. Age and driving history play key roles; younger or inexperienced drivers typically face higher rates. Vehicle condition and annual mileage matter—well-maintained cars with lower mileage often qualify for discounts. Coverage options, including liability-only, comprehensive, and collision, directly impact cost. Insurers also consider theft statistics, where the E36’s classic status may increase risk perception, affecting pricing. Registering the car as a classic can unlock specialized policies with tailored benefits.
